C26H29NO2
C26H29NO2 represents a molecular formula. It indicates a chemical compound composed of 26 carbon atoms, 29 hydrogen atoms, 1 nitrogen atom, and 2 oxygen atoms.
The molecular formula alone does not define a specific compound. Numerous different molecules (isomers) can have the same molecular formula but different structural arrangements, leading to vastly different chemical properties and functions.
To identify the specific compound represented by C26H29NO2, further information is required, such as its structural formula, chemical name (IUPAC or common), CAS registry number, and physical properties. Without this additional information, it's impossible to determine what specific chemical substance this formula represents. It could be a pharmaceutical drug, a synthetic intermediate, or any other organic molecule meeting this elemental composition.
